What are the most common maintenance schedules for landscape round trash cans in urban settings?
Maintaining landscape round trash cans in urban settings is crucial for hygiene, aesthetics, and longevity. Here are the most common maintenance schedules to follow:
1. Daily Cleaning: Empty trash cans at least once daily to prevent overflow and odors. High-traffic areas may require multiple collections.
2. Weekly Deep Cleaning: Use pressure washers or disinfectants to scrub bins thoroughly, removing stuck debris and bacteria.
3. Monthly Inspection: Check for cracks, rust, or broken lids. Replace damaged parts promptly to avoid safety hazards.
4. Seasonal Maintenance: Before extreme weather (winter/summer), apply protective coatings or relocate bins to prevent damage.
5. Pest Control: Schedule bi-monthly treatments to deter rodents and insects, especially in warmer climates.
By adhering to these schedules, cities can ensure cleaner, more durable trash cans while enhancing public health and environmental quality.
